The House of Tudor changed the history of Britain forever. The Tudor monarchs have been immortalised in novels and films for generations. However, the true history of this incredible dynasty is often romanticised and fact is overlooked. Alison Plowden's accessible and beautifully written history traces the family's turbulent reign of power from Henry VII, the first Tudor monarch, who fathered the great Henry VIII. Henry VIII went onto revolutionise England's armed forces and implement controversial reforms in England. About Alison Plowden
ALISON PLOWDEN war renowned for bringing history to life in her many books. She wrote over 25 books on the Tudor and Stuart periods, including the Elizabethan Quartet, a four-volume study of Elizabeth I's life.
